Create Your Own Business Website for Free

Creating a professional website for your business has never been easier or more accessible. With a range of free tools and platforms available, you can set up an online presence without needing any coding skills or a large budget. Here's how you can get started with building your business website for free:
- Choose a Website Builder – Popular website builders like Wix, WordPress.com, and Weebly offer free plans that allow you to create a website quickly. These platforms come with drag-and-drop interfaces and pre-designed templates to simplify the design process.
- Pick a Template – Select a template that suits the style of your business. Whether you’re running an online store, a blog, or a service-based company, there are numerous template options tailored to different industries.
- Customize Your Site – Customize the design by adjusting colors, fonts, and images to reflect your brand. Most builders have easy-to-use tools to modify elements like navigation, headers, and footers.
"Having a website is essential for any business today. It serves as a 24/7 marketing tool, increasing visibility and trust with customers."
Once you’ve chosen the template and made some customizations, it's time to add content to your site. Here are some important sections to include:
Section | Description |
---|---|
Home Page | Introduce your business with a clear, concise message and strong calls to action. |
About Us | Share your business story, mission, and values to build trust with your audience. |
Contact Page | Provide essential contact information, such as email, phone number, and physical address. |
How to Choose the Right Platform for Your Free Business Website
When selecting a platform to build your business website for free, it's crucial to consider factors such as ease of use, customization options, and scalability. The right choice can enhance your brand's online presence while keeping costs minimal. In this guide, we will walk through key elements to evaluate when deciding on the most suitable website builder for your business.
There are several popular website builders available, each offering unique features. To help you navigate through them, it's important to focus on certain aspects like templates, flexibility, and additional tools. Below is a list of considerations to guide your decision.
Key Factors to Consider
- User-Friendly Interface: Choose a platform that is intuitive and doesn’t require coding knowledge. This ensures you can maintain the site yourself in the long run.
- Customization Options: Some platforms provide a wide range of design templates, while others allow more flexible design editing. Make sure the platform allows for some level of customization to fit your brand's needs.
- Free Plan Limitations: Free plans often come with restrictions, such as limited storage or bandwidth. Be aware of these constraints and evaluate whether they will meet your business’s requirements.
- SEO and Marketing Tools: Look for platforms that offer built-in SEO tools and marketing integrations, such as social media linking or email campaigns, to help promote your site.
- Mobile Responsiveness: In today’s world, many users browse websites from mobile devices. Ensure the platform provides responsive design options so your site looks great on all devices.
Comparing Popular Website Builders
Platform | Free Plan Features | Customization | SEO Tools |
---|---|---|---|
Wix | Limited storage, ads displayed | Drag-and-drop editor, limited design flexibility | Basic SEO settings, no advanced features |
WordPress.com | Custom domain, ads displayed | Wide selection of themes, customizable CSS | Built-in SEO features, but limited on free plan |
Weebly | Storage limits, ads displayed | Easy-to-use, some customization options available | SEO tools available with free plan |
Important: Always test the platform before committing to it. Most website builders offer free trials or demo versions, allowing you to explore the features firsthand.
Step-by-Step Guide to Setting Up a Free Website Domain
Setting up a domain name for your website is one of the first and most crucial steps in creating an online presence. A domain serves as your website's address and can impact how people find and remember your business. Fortunately, you can obtain a domain for free by using various platforms offering subdomains or even limited free domains for a certain period.
In this guide, we will walk you through the process of securing a free domain, which can help you start building your website without any upfront costs. While free domains typically come with restrictions, they are a great option for beginners or anyone testing the waters of online business.
How to Get Your Free Domain
- Choose a Platform: Research platforms that offer free domain services. Some popular options include WordPress.com, Wix, and Weebly. Each of these platforms provides a free subdomain that looks something like yourname.wordpress.com or yourname.wixsite.com.
- Sign Up: Create an account on the chosen platform. This is typically a simple process where you provide your email and create a password.
- Pick a Domain Name: Choose a unique domain name for your website. This will usually follow the format yourname.platform.com. Ensure the name reflects your business and is easy to remember.
- Confirm and Activate: After choosing your domain, confirm and activate it. You may need to verify your email address or complete a CAPTCHA to prove you're not a bot.
Important: Free domains often come with limited customization options and may display ads. Consider upgrading to a paid plan if you require more control or an ad-free experience.
Comparing Free Domain Options
Platform | Domain Format | Key Features |
---|---|---|
WordPress.com | yourname.wordpress.com | Free subdomain, customizable themes, limited storage |
Wix | yourname.wixsite.com | Drag-and-drop website builder, free subdomain, ads |
Weebly | yourname.weebly.com | Website builder, free subdomain, limited e-commerce features |
How to Create Your Business Website Without Coding Knowledge
Designing a business website without programming skills is now more accessible than ever. There are many website builders that provide intuitive tools, templates, and drag-and-drop features to help you create a professional site. These platforms often eliminate the need for any technical knowledge, allowing you to focus on the content and structure of your website. Even small businesses can have a sophisticated online presence without hiring a developer.
When designing your site, it's important to choose a website builder that offers flexibility and customization options. This ensures that your website will reflect your business’s brand and meet the needs of your customers. Here's how you can start building your business site without writing a single line of code.
Step-by-Step Process for Building Your Business Website
- Select a Website Builder: Choose a platform that fits your business needs. Popular options include WordPress, Wix, and Squarespace. These platforms offer drag-and-drop functionality and pre-built templates.
- Pick a Template: Templates are pre-designed page layouts that you can customize. Select one that aligns with your brand's style and industry.
- Customize Your Site: Modify text, images, and colors to match your brand's identity. Website builders often have a simple editor that allows you to change these elements easily.
- Add Features: Many builders offer add-ons such as contact forms, payment systems, and galleries. Choose the features that enhance your website's functionality.
- Publish Your Website: Once you're satisfied with the design, simply hit the 'publish' button. Your website will be live on the internet.
Important Tips for Designing Your Website
Keep it Simple: Avoid cluttering your website with too many elements. A clean, easy-to-navigate layout improves user experience.
- Use High-Quality Images: Ensure your images are clear and relevant to your business.
- Mobile-Friendly Design: Most users browse on mobile devices, so make sure your site looks great on both phones and computers.
- SEO Basics: Use SEO-friendly titles, meta descriptions, and keywords to help your site rank higher on search engines.
Additional Considerations
Feature | Importance |
---|---|
Navigation | Easy navigation helps visitors find what they need quickly. |
Contact Information | Ensure your contact details are easy to find to encourage customer interaction. |
Security | Make sure your website is secure to build trust with users (e.g., HTTPS). |
Customizing Your Website’s Appearance for Maximum Impact
Customizing the look and feel of your website is crucial for creating a memorable user experience. The right design can not only capture the attention of visitors but also establish credibility and trust. By adjusting elements such as color schemes, fonts, and layout, you can create a visual identity that resonates with your target audience.
When customizing, it’s important to prioritize functionality alongside aesthetics. Your design should enhance the user journey, making it easy for visitors to navigate and find what they need. Below are key steps to effectively tailor your site’s appearance.
Key Customization Options to Focus On
- Color Scheme: Choose a color palette that reflects your brand and appeals to your audience’s emotions. Warm colors like red and orange evoke energy, while cooler tones like blue and green can create a sense of calm and trust.
- Typography: Select fonts that are easy to read and align with your brand style. Limit the use of multiple fonts to maintain visual harmony.
- Layout: Organize content logically with a clean layout. Consider the visual hierarchy to guide users through your site’s most important sections.
Step-by-Step Customization Tips
- Define Your Brand’s Visual Identity: Before diving into design, clarify your brand’s colors, style, and personality to ensure consistency across the website.
- Adjust Layout and Spacing: Experiment with different grid systems and spacing to improve readability and make your content more digestible.
- Optimize for Mobile: Ensure that your website looks and functions seamlessly on mobile devices by choosing responsive design elements.
"A well-designed website is an investment in your business’s future. It’s not just about looking good–it’s about providing a great user experience that keeps visitors coming back."
Essential Design Elements to Consider
Element | Impact |
---|---|
Images | High-quality visuals enhance engagement and help convey your message more effectively. |
Call to Action (CTA) | Strategically placed buttons encourage visitors to take the next step, such as contacting you or making a purchase. |
White Space | Provides visual relief, helping to make the content more readable and less overwhelming. |
Adding Key Features: Contact Forms, E-Commerce, and More
When building a website for your business, integrating essential features is crucial to providing a seamless experience for your customers. These features can significantly enhance the functionality and user engagement, driving both conversions and customer satisfaction. From simple contact forms to full-fledged e-commerce systems, understanding how to add these tools will take your website to the next level.
To create a professional and fully functional site, you need to include components such as contact forms, online store capabilities, and other interactive elements. These tools ensure visitors can easily get in touch, make purchases, and interact with your brand. Below are key features that are essential for most business websites.
Contact Forms
Having a contact form on your website is vital for allowing customers to reach out quickly and conveniently. These forms can be customized to capture specific information that you may need to address inquiries or follow up with potential leads.
- Customizable fields for name, email, and message
- Automated email responses confirming receipt of inquiries
- CAPTCHA integration to prevent spam
E-Commerce Capabilities
If you're looking to sell products or services directly from your site, integrating e-commerce features is essential. You can set up an online store with product catalogs, payment gateways, and order tracking systems.
- Product listing with detailed descriptions and pricing
- Shopping cart and checkout process
- Payment gateway integration (e.g., PayPal, Stripe)
Additional Features to Consider
Feature | Purpose |
---|---|
Live Chat | Engage visitors in real-time, answer questions, and provide customer support |
Newsletter Sign-up | Build your email list for marketing and updates |
Social Media Links | Allow easy access to your social platforms for broader engagement |
Adding these elements to your website is not just about functionality; it’s about enhancing the user experience, making it easy for customers to connect, purchase, and stay informed.
How to Make Your Free Website Mobile-Friendly
With the rise of mobile browsing, it's essential to ensure your free website is optimized for smartphones and tablets. An increasing number of users access websites primarily from mobile devices, and a site that is not optimized may result in a poor user experience, potentially driving away visitors. Fortunately, optimizing a free website for mobile doesn’t have to be complicated or expensive. It mainly involves making the layout responsive and ensuring content is easily accessible on smaller screens.
To start optimizing your website for mobile, you need to consider several aspects. These include adjusting images, using responsive design techniques, and making sure that all interactive elements (like buttons and forms) are easy to interact with on smaller devices. Below are practical steps that will help you achieve a seamless mobile experience.
1. Implement a Responsive Design
Responsive design ensures that your website adapts to various screen sizes. It allows the layout to adjust based on the device being used. Without this, your site may appear distorted on smaller screens or require zooming to navigate properly.
- Use fluid grids that adjust content based on the device’s screen size.
- Set images to resize automatically based on the available space.
- Ensure font sizes are legible without the need for zooming.
2. Optimize Images and Media
Large images can slow down your website’s loading time, especially on mobile devices with slower internet connections. Optimizing media is crucial for improving user experience.
- Use smaller image files or consider compressing them without losing quality.
- Implement lazy loading for images to only load them when they are visible on the screen.
- Choose mobile-friendly video formats, such as MP4, which are compatible across devices.
3. Improve Navigation and Accessibility
Mobile users often navigate websites using touch, so it’s important to ensure your site is easy to navigate without needing a mouse. Focus on improving both usability and accessibility for a broader audience.
Tip | Description |
---|---|
Touch-Friendly Buttons | Ensure buttons are large enough to be tapped easily with a finger, avoiding small clickable areas. |
Simple Navigation | Minimize clutter and use clear, concise navigation to help users find what they need quickly. |
Accessible Fonts | Use legible font sizes and ensure high contrast between text and background for easier readability. |
"A mobile-friendly website isn’t just about fitting into smaller screens; it’s about providing a smooth, seamless experience for users across all devices."
Best Practices for SEO on a Free Business Website
Optimizing a free business website for search engines can be challenging, but it's essential for increasing visibility and attracting potential customers. While you might have limited control over some features, there are still several strategies you can apply to improve your site's search engine ranking. In this guide, we'll cover actionable SEO practices that will help your free business website perform better in search results.
Whether you're using a free website builder or a basic platform, focusing on content, technical aspects, and user experience is key. Let's look at some best practices to follow.
Content Optimization
Quality content is the foundation of any successful SEO strategy. To rank well in search engines, your website must offer relevant, engaging, and informative content. Here are some essential tips:
- Keyword Research: Identify and target specific keywords relevant to your business and industry. Use tools like Google Keyword Planner to find terms with low competition and high search volume.
- Content Structure: Use clear headings and subheadings (H1, H2, etc.) to organize your content. This helps both users and search engines understand your content better.
- Engagement: Create blog posts, articles, or case studies that address customer pain points. The more time users spend on your site, the better your chances of ranking higher.
Technical SEO Considerations
Technical SEO ensures that search engines can crawl and index your website effectively. Even on a free platform, you can still optimize these elements:
- Mobile Optimization: Ensure your website is mobile-friendly. Google prioritizes mobile-first indexing, meaning your site's mobile version is used to determine your ranking.
- Site Speed: Minimize page load times by compressing images and optimizing your site's code. A slow website can harm your rankings.
- URL Structure: Use clean and descriptive URLs. Avoid long, complex URLs with random characters.
Off-Page SEO and Link Building
Building backlinks is an important part of SEO that can be achieved even with a free website:
- Local Directories: Submit your site to local business directories like Google My Business and Yelp to gain backlinks and improve local search visibility.
- Social Media: Promote your website through social media channels to drive traffic and increase engagement. Links from social platforms can indirectly affect SEO.
Remember: SEO is a long-term strategy. Results may take time, but consistent effort will pay off.
Essential Metrics to Monitor
To track your SEO progress, monitor the following metrics:
Metric | Why It Matters |
---|---|
Organic Traffic | Indicates how well your SEO efforts are driving visitors from search engines. |
Bounce Rate | Shows how many visitors leave without interacting with your site. A high bounce rate can signal poor content or user experience. |
Backlinks | Refers to the number of links from other websites to yours. More backlinks improve your site's authority. |
How to Track and Enhance Your Website's Performance
Monitoring your website's performance is crucial for understanding how well it functions and how users interact with it. To keep track of your site's health, you need to measure key metrics like load speed, user engagement, and error rates. Regular checks will help you identify problems before they affect user experience or SEO rankings.
Improving website performance often involves a combination of strategies including optimizing code, reducing server response time, and enhancing content delivery. By using various tools and techniques, you can ensure that your site delivers a fast, smooth experience for your visitors.
Monitoring Website Performance
To track the performance of your website, focus on these critical metrics:
- Page Load Time: Measure how quickly your pages load on different devices.
- Bounce Rate: Analyze how many visitors leave your site after viewing just one page.
- Traffic Sources: Identify where your visitors are coming from (e.g., search engines, social media).
- Uptime: Ensure that your site is consistently online without downtime.
Improvement Tips
To enhance your website's performance, consider the following:
- Optimize Images: Compress large images to reduce load times without sacrificing quality.
- Leverage Caching: Use caching mechanisms to store commonly accessed data and speed up load times.
- Minify Code: Reduce the size of your HTML, CSS, and JavaScript files by removing unnecessary spaces and characters.
- Use a Content Delivery Network (CDN): Distribute your content across multiple servers worldwide to reduce load times for international users.
Tip: Regularly check your website's performance with tools like Google Analytics, GTmetrix, or Pingdom. These tools can give you insights on speed and user experience, helping you focus your optimization efforts effectively.
Example of Performance Metrics
Metric | Ideal Range | Action if Below Range |
---|---|---|
Page Load Time | Under 3 seconds | Optimize images, leverage caching |
Bounce Rate | Under 40% | Improve content relevance, enhance design |
Uptime | 99.9%+ | Switch to a more reliable hosting provider |